The SaaS company NOQX was founded in May 2023 by Sophie Hedestad, Robert Zetterqvist,
and Matilda Lundsten. In a short
time, NOQX has become one of the leading SaaS companies in goal
management and OKRs, with a clear focus on making goal management
enjoyable and successful for employees.
STOCKHOLM, April 16,
2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Today, NOQX announces that
they have successfully secured their first round of funding from an
impressive group of investors. Of note is Phillip Chambers, founder Peakon, which sold to
Workday for $700 million USD in 2021.

U.S.-based Giles Whiting, is a
long-time SaaS operator and software investor currently serving as
the President at parcelLab and an advisor at Verdane. Previously he
served as the COO at Forsta (sold to Press Ganey, 2022), led the
Operating Group at SoftBank, and was the General Manager of Medalia
(IPO, 2019). Whiting comments: "Clarity and focus are two of the

About NOQX
NOQX is a SaaS company offering a platform for Objectives and
Key Results (OKR) with a focus on making goal management engaging
for employees. With NOQX, companies can communicate, track, and
create alignment around goals while unleashing action within
organizations.
